I was looking for a antivirus (I was told it is not required on a Linux system, but I feel more at ease to have one) and a firewall software. Someone suggested the following software to use. If you are just starting to use a Linux system like me, may be you will find this useful.
Antivirus: ClamTK
You can search for and install it using the Ubuntu software finder (go to system tools > software).
Firewall: UncomplicatedFirewall
This came with the operating system. Follow the instructions under "Basic Usage" here: https://wiki.ubuntu.com/UncomplicatedFirewall
I have both systems up and running within 10 minutes.
It was fairly quick and easy.
